For Geeklog users that have implemented gallery as their photo management tool - this may be of interest.
The developer of Gallery (Bharat Mediratta) developed a RandomPhoto function and Nuke family portal block. This Random photo function has a number of features that will be of interest.
It uses the Gallery API and Gallery classes
It ignores empty albums
It caches the albums to improve speed
It only viewes public albums
Displays the photo caption in the block
Dispays the album name and link
I have integrated this function now as a Geeklog block function - requried some code to restructured, use geeklog display method and fix a session related problem. Also added a little bit of logic to not display image caption names that are default ones - like your photo ID.

I just did a fresh install + gallery integration and got the same error.
Gallery has a function called gallerySanityCheck in gallery/init.php that is checking if $GALLERY_BASEDIR is set. It is set in our lib-custom function and in fact gallery/init is able to resolve it but it's not being resolved inside the sanity function even though it's being identified as global.
I was able to solve it by adding a second define in the lib-custom function. Add this line and let me know if that works.
$GLOBALS['GALLERY_BASEDIR']= "/path/to/gallery/";

Number of fixes
Posted on: 09/03/02 11:17pm
By: Anonymous (Anonymous)
I'll post this here too, since it could help a number of other people. List of a couple fixes to common problems:
First, I was getting the "Gallery is not configured" error. Found out
that the config.php vars were not available to the function. Worked arround
by adding $gallery to the global def in phpblock_galleryRandomPhoto.
Second, was getting an error about trying to set sessions vars after stuff
was sent. Noticed that $GALLERY_NO_SESSIONS was not used anywhere, so I
added it to the global def too and edited Gallery's init.php to have an
if($GALLERY_NO_SESSIONS != true) { thing when it included it.
Third, was noticing in my error.log that the page was trying to add
Gallery's CSS files, but the path was wrong. Also, it gets the standalone
ones since it also doesn't see config.php vars. Edited out the lines in
getStyleSheetLink from util.php which get both embedded_style and
standalone_style.
Fourth, I was getting the problem with the rand() function. Quick fix was
to change it to rand(1, intval($count)).
